New, what's the difference between Razer green and MX Blue in terms of feel?

The difference is that the Razer switches tend to be lower quality and also have a more a shallow keypress.

Well, Its $15 more, you sure its worth it? I mean $80+ tax is a bit high for a keyboard. What's the difference between Razer green and MX Blue in terms of feel?

They feel roughly the same. It's just that Kailh switches are cheap and Cherry switches are made with care.

 

Razer's build quality is notoriously iffy and I tend to avoid recommending them for anything.

 

80+ for a mechanical keyboard is the norm BTW.
